  • Patent number: 12153576
    Abstract: Queries may be accelerated with compound disjunctive conditions. A query is received and a compound disjunctive condition identified. Different strategies, such as inferring and adding additional disjunctive join conditions, may be implemented as part of query planning. These additional disjunctive join conditions may be included in a query plan generated for the query, which is then executed to return a result for the query.

  • Patent number: 12111833
    Abstract: Queries may be accelerated with disjunctive equijoin conditions. A query is received and a disjunctive equijoin condition identified. Different strategies, such as creating a filter data structure for distinct equijoins may be implemented where the filter data structure is applied to the result of scan operations for the disjunctive equijoin conditions. These strategies may be incorporated into a query plan generated for the query, which is then executed to return a result for the query.
